Course description

Economic and Financial analyses are essentially used to determine the costs incurred and the resulting benefits from investing in a project

Economic and Financial Analysis of Renewable Energy is a course that will work through analysis of different renewable technologies including LCOE, pricing for renewable energy projects, resource analysis and financing.

Economic Analysis, Financing & Modelling for Renewable Energy training course will be hands-on where participants take turns sharing the screen and demonstrate how you can construct renewable analysis and evaluate materials that incorporate a variety of economic and financing issues.

Outcome / Qualification etc.

At the end of the Economic Analysis, Financing & Modelling for Renewable Energy training course, you will be able to :

  • Incorporate energy storage and battery analysis in analysis of renewable energy from an energy storage perspective and from an ancillary service point of view
  • Learn practical tools to analyse renewable energy including efficient tools to work with wind, hydro and solar data; creating flexible scenario and sensitivity analysis to evaluate resource risk, construction risk, O&M risk and debt structuring; developing techniques to resolve circular references related to funding debt and sculpting debt without copy and paste macros.
  • Understand the implications of project finance features in the context of renewable energy (sculpting, debt funding, debt size, DSCR, DSRA, debt tenor, re-financing) on costs and equity returns from renewable energy.
  • Develop efficient ways to quickly compute the levelised electricity cost of different technologies using carrying charge factors and alternative financial models.
  • Work through resource assessments and compute probability of achieving different levels of production (P90, P75 etc.) using hands-on exercises for different types of projects in order to effectively review consulting studies.
  • Create flexible and transparent financial models of renewable energy from A-Z that incorporate resource risk, financing structure, tax treatments, alternative pricing policies and other factors.
  • Evaluate the economics of renewable energy (including ancillary services) in the context of merchant markets and review the structure of corporate PPA contracts.

Training Course Content

Day 1

Overview of Terms in Project Finance Terms in the Context of Renewable Energy through Review of Financial Models

  • Drivers of Value in Renewable Energy Projects
  • Capital Intensity and Levelized Cost of Alternative Technologies
  • Exercise on Computing Grid Parity With and Without Storage

Day 2

Review of costs, capacity factors, and pricing structures for alternative renewable technologies and build-up of project finance model

  • On-Shore Wind
  • Off-Shore Wind
  • Solar Photo Voltaic
  • Overview of Resource Assessment in Renewable Projects
  • Modelling Resource Distributions of Solar Power

Day 3

Overview of project finance, cost of capital and pricing contracts for renewable energy

  • Measurement of Value and Risk using Project Finance
  • Debt Capacity and Project Finance Terms
  • Project Finance Valuation for Renewable Energy

Day 4

Valuation and project finance modeling for renewable projects

  • Model Complexities for Renewable Finance Projects – Accelerated Tax Depreciation, Investment Tax Credit, Production Tax Credits and Renewable Energy Pricing
  • General Discussion of Risk in Renewable Energy Projects
  • Credit Analysis in Renewable Project Finance
  • Contract Structuring in Renewable Project Finance

Day 5

Corporate ppa’s, re-financing, biomass and geothermal issues

  • Alternative Pricing Structures
  • Corporate PPA Details
  • Re-Financing for Renewable Projects
  • Electricity Pricing Analysis in the Context of Renewable Energy
  • Pricing Analysis for Biomass Projects
  • Development Costs in Renewable Projects
  • Value and Costs of Development and Research Stage
  • Modelling Exploration and Development Options
